SCHEDULE 13D/A: Sezzle CEO Charles Youakim Pledges Over 1.7 Million Shares for $10 Million Personal Loan, Updates 44.2% Beneficial Ownership
Beneficial Ownership Update
Sezzle Inc.'s Executive Chairman and CEO, Charles Youakim, has pledged 1,720,600 shares of the company's common stock as collateral for a $10 million personal loan from Oppenheimer & Co. Inc., while also updating his beneficial ownership to 44.2% of outstanding shares.
Summary
- Charles Youakim, Sezzle Inc.'s Executive Chairman and CEO, along with Cerro Gordo LLC, collectively beneficially own 2,483,231 shares of Sezzle Common Stock, representing 44.2% of the outstanding shares.
- This beneficial ownership includes 2,058,067 shares owned by Mr. Youakim individually (including 26,316 unvested RSUs), 15,860 shares from exercisable options, 157,895 shares owned by Cerro Gordo LLC, and 251,409 shares held by the Charles G. Youakim 2020 Irrevocable GST Trust.
- Mr. Youakim was granted 52,632 restricted stock units (RSUs) in June 2023, vesting over four years, with quarterly vesting events occurring on April 1, 2024, July 1, 2024, October 1, 2024, and January 1, 2025, resulting in the issuance of 2,127, 2,127, 2,127, and 2,094 shares respectively (net of shares forfeited for tax withholding).
- On April 1, 2024, Mr. Youakim was granted an option to purchase 10,803 shares at an exercise price of $68.26, vesting 25% on April 1, 2025, and 6.25% quarterly thereafter, expiring on April 1, 2034.
- On July 16, 2024, Mr. Youakim entered into a Client Agreement with Oppenheimer & Co. Inc. for a $10,000,000 personal loan.
- In connection with this loan, on August 22, 2024, Mr. Youakim pledged 1,720,600 shares of Sezzle Common Stock as collateral to Oppenheimer & Co. Inc. under a Pledge Agreement.
- The loan is payable upon Oppenheimer's demand, and the Issuer (Sezzle Inc.) is not a party to the loan or pledge agreements.
- The Pledge Agreement restricts Mr. Youakim from pledging or encumbering any other Sezzle shares without Oppenheimer's prior written consent and requires prior written notice to Oppenheimer for any sale, transfer, or disposal of any Sezzle shares by him or related parties.

Risks
- **Margin Call Risk**: Oppenheimer & Co. Inc. may require Mr. Youakim to repay the loan or post additional collateral if the value of the pledged shares declines or if minimum margin maintenance requirements are not met.
- **Forced Liquidation Risk**: In the event of a default or failure to meet margin requirements, Oppenheimer & Co. Inc. may foreclose on and dispose of the 1,720,600 pledged shares, potentially leading to a large block sale that could negatively impact Sezzle's stock price.
- **Restrictions on Share Sales**: Mr. Youakim and related parties are restricted from selling, transferring, or disposing of any other Sezzle shares without prior written notice to Oppenheimer, limiting their flexibility in managing their holdings.
- **Reputational Risk**: The pledging of a large number of shares by a key executive for a personal loan could be perceived negatively by investors, raising questions about the executive's personal financial situation or confidence in the company's future performance.

Key Dates
| Date | Description |
|---|---|
| 2016-01-04 | Date Mr. Youakim obtained some of the pledged securities via initial private investment in company. |
| 2019-07-27 | Date of grant for an option to purchase 13,159 shares at $31.92 under the 2019 Incentive Plan, fully-vested. |
| 2021-05-24 | Date Mr. Youakim obtained some of the pledged securities via Series A investment. |
| 2023-06-14 | Date of grant for 52,632 restricted stock units (RSUs) under the 2021 Incentive Plan. |
| 2024-01-01 | Vesting date for 25% (13,158 shares) of the 2023 RSU Grant. |
| 2024-02-15 | Filing date of the Original Schedule 13D. |
| 2024-04-01 | Vesting date for 3,289 shares of the 2023 RSU Grant, settled with 2,127 shares (net of taxes). Also, date of grant for an option to purchase 10,803 shares at $68.26 under the 2021 Incentive Plan. |
| 2024-07-01 | Vesting date for 3,290 shares of the 2023 RSU Grant, settled with 2,127 shares (net of taxes). |
| 2024-07-16 | Date Mr. Youakim entered into an Oppenheimer Client Agreement for a $10,000,000 loan. |
| 2024-08-22 | Date of event requiring filing of this statement (Pledge Agreement with Oppenheimer). Also, date of Pledge Agreement with Oppenheimer & Co. Inc. |
| 2024-10-01 | Vesting date for 3,289 shares of the 2023 RSU Grant, settled with 2,127 shares (net of taxes). |
| 2024-11-01 | Date as of which 5,607,034 shares of Common Stock were outstanding, as reported in the Issuer's Form 10-Q filed November 8, 2024. |
| 2025-01-01 | Vesting date for 3,290 shares of the 2023 RSU Grant, settled with 2,094 shares (net of taxes). |
| 2025-02-11 | Signature date of the Schedule 13D/A filing. |
| 2025-04-01 | Vesting date for 25% (2,701 shares) of the 2024 Option Agreement. |
| 2029-07-26 | Expiry date of the 2019 Option Agreement. |
| 2034-04-01 | Expiry date of the 2024 Option Agreement. |
